m-Path provides a cloud‑based, no‑code platform for building and delivering mobile surveys and real‑time interventions. It combines active self‑report inputs with passive smartphone sensor data, stores everything in a GDPR/HIPAA‑compliant backend, and offers a configurable analytics dashboard plus REST/FHIR APIs for integration with research, clinical or enterprise systems.

Problem
Traditional survey methods rely on single-timepoint, retrospective questionnaires that are prone to recall bias and cannot capture dynamic changes in behavior or affect. Additionally, delivering timely interventions and collecting passive contextual data via mobile devices often requires custom development, creating barriers for researchers, clinicians, and organizations.
Solution
m-Path offers a cloud‑based platform that enables repeated mobile assessments and real‑time interventions without programming. Users design surveys through a point‑and‑click builder that supports conditional logic, a wide range of question types, and multilingual text. The platform can automatically capture passive sensor streams (e.g., GPS, accelerometer, ambient light) from participants’ smartphones, enriching self‑report data with objective context. Scheduled push notifications deliver brief therapeutic exercises, reminders, or health‑promotion content directly to the device. All responses and sensor logs are stored in a secure, GDPR‑compliant backend and visualized on a configurable dashboard that provides time‑series charts, compliance metrics, and export options. The system integrates via RESTful APIs and FHIR‑compatible endpoints, allowing seamless data flow into research databases, electronic health records, or corporate analytics tools.
Target Audience
Primary customers are academic researchers conducting experience‑sampling studies, mental‑health clinicians implementing blended‑care protocols, and corporate wellness teams seeking scalable employee well‑being monitoring.
Features
- Drag‑and‑drop questionnaire editor with branching, validation rules, and multilingual support
- Built‑in connectors for smartphone sensors (GPS, motion, ambient sound, battery, etc.) for passive data collection
- Automated push‑notification engine for delivering timed interventions, reminders, or micro‑tasks
- Real‑time analytics dashboard with customizable visualizations, cohort filtering, and compliance tracking
- Secure cloud storage with end‑to‑end encryption, role‑based access control, and audit logging (HIPAA/GDPR aligned)
- REST API and FHIR‑compatible export for integration with EHRs, data warehouses, or third‑party analytics platforms
- No‑code deployment: participants access surveys via native iOS/Android app or responsive web link
- Multi‑tenant architecture supporting separate research, clinical, and enterprise workspaces
